AK12 VYC is a 2012 Volvo S40 in Grey with a 1,560c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 100%.
Across all 2012 Volvo S40 models, the average MOT pass rate is 76.5% with a typical mileage of 71,329 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Volvo S40 fails its MOT is position lamp(s) not working, accounting for 60,127 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AK12 VYC,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Volvo S40 typically stays on UK roads for around 30 years. At 14 years old, this Volvo S40 is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
